Description
***********
Adds a note system to the WorldMap helping you keep track of interesting locations.
MapNotes(Fan's Update) also provides a Plugin interface for other AddOns to take advantage of the note making ability. AlphaMap(Fans Update) uses this interface to allow Note creation on AlphaMap Maps of Instances, BattleGrounds, and World Boss Maps. This version of MapNotes comes with in-built support for creation of notes on Atlas maps, also using this Plugin interface.
For these purpose MapNotes offers the following main functions:
1. Marking notes on the WorldMap
2. Showing one of these notes on the MiniMap (see MiniNote)
3. Allows any other AddOn to use MapNotes note creation ability to mark notes on frames within their own AddOn :
- Marking notes on AlphaMap (Fan's Update) Instance maps
- Marking notes on Atlas maps
"/tloc" can be used to toggle this AddOns minimap coordinates instead of Thottbott's minimap coordinates.
NOTE : PLEASE still use "/mn -tloc xx,yy" to place a Thottbott marker on the map. "/tloc" ONLY toggles Minimap Coordinates.
Should be compatible with both Cartographer, although you may no longer be able to create notes on the map with the in-built functionality provided by that AddOn - only with the functionality provided by MapNotes (Fan's Update).
********
Features
********
[Slash Commands] - NOTE : See separate file "LegacySlashCommands.txt" for old style commands
================
/mapnote OR /mapnotes OR /mn
Use without any other parameters to see which version of MapNotes is installed, and access the list of available Slash Commands.
Otherwise can be used to insert a Map Note by a slash command (which you can create in the Send Menu), for example, to put a note at the Entrance of Stormwind City on the map Elwynn Forest:
"/mapnote k<WM Elwynn> x<0.320701> y<0.491480> t<Stormwind> i1<Entrance> i2<> cr<ciphersimian> i<0> tf<0> i1f<0> i2f<0>"
NOTE: The above would all be on one line Description of the identifiers:
k<#> - Key based on the map name from GetMapInfo() prefixed by "WM " (English name on all clients - never localised) Varies for other AddOns using the Plugin functionality
x<#> - X coordinate, based on the GetPlayerMapPosition() function
y<#> - Y coordinate, based on the GetPlayerMapPosition() function
t<text> - Title for the MapNote
i1<text> - first line of text displayed under the Title in the MapNote (Info 1)
i2<text> - second line of text displayed under the Title in the MapNote (Info 2)
cr<text> - Creator of the MapNote
i<#> - icon to use for the MapNote, AddOns/MapNotes/POIIcons/Icon#.tga
tf<#> - color of the Title, AddOns/MapNotes/POIIcons/Color#.tga
i1f<#> - color of the Info 1 line (colors as above)
i1f<#> - color of the Info 2 line (colors as above)
mn<1> - (optional) If included, then a value of 1 will set the note as a mininote also. Any other value and the note will NOT be set as a mininote.
/mn -allow OR /mn -a
Allows you to receive the next note, even if you have disabled receiving in the options. If invoked with no parameters, it will toggle the current state.
/mn -automini
Shows the next note created (using any method) as a MiniNote and also puts it on the WorldMap. If invoked with no parameters, it will toggle the current state.
/mn -allmini
Toggle all MapNotes off/on as Mininotes
(Keybinding also available)
/mn -nextmini
Shows the next note created (using any method) as a MiniNote and also puts it on the WorldMap. If invoked with no parameters, it will toggle the current state.
/mn -minionly
Like the previous command, but doesn't put the note on the WorldMap.
/mn -minioff
Turns the MiniNote off.
/mn -tloc tbX,tbY
Sets a "Thottbot location" on the map. Use it with no arguments to toggle it off.
See the Section on Formatting of X,Y Coordinates
/mn -q [icon] [name]
Adds a note at your current location, icon and name are optional (icon any number from 0 to 9, AddOns/MapNotes/POIIcons/Icon#.tga)
If no [name] is passed, then the Note will be named based on the MiniMap Text, and the second/third lines will be populated with more zone information and/or the default QuickNote text.
/mn -qtloc xx,yy [icon] [name]
See the Section on Formatting of X,Y Coordinates
Adds a note on the map you are currently on at the given thottbot location, icon and name are optional (icon any number from 0 to 9, AddOns/MapNotes/POIIcons/Icon#.tga)
NEW SLASH COMMANDS IN MapNotes(Fan's Update)
/mn -s [search text]
If you want to search for a note, to see if one exists, or where it is, then you can use this command, and MapNotes will print out a report in the chat window, displaying the names of all maps which have a note containing that text
/mn -hl [note name]
If you have lots of notes and want to clearly identify a single one on a map, or if you want a certain note to remain highlighted, then use this command and they will be displayed with a green circle around them.
If there are several notes with that name or containing that text, then they will ALL be highlighted.
The note name does not have to be case sensitive, and doesn't have to be an exact match - all notes containing the [note name] text will be highlighted.
If the EXACT NAME is specified (not case-sensitive), the note will also be marked as a MiniNote on the Minimap
/mn -mapc
Toggle the display of Player and Cursor Coordinates on the World Map
Control-Left-Click and drag the coordinates to move them to a different position on the World Map if you are not happy with the default.
/mn -minic
Toggle the display of Player coordinates below the Minimap.
/mn -t [icon] [name]
Creates a quicknote at the Player's current location if the Player has no target.
If the Player does have a target, then it will create a note for that target at the Player's current location, icon and name are optional (icon any number from 0 to 9, AddOns/MapNotes/POIIcons/Icon#.tga)
/mn -m
Creates a note for the Player's target at the Player's current location.
OR Merges the details for the Player's current target in to a Map Note that has already been created at the Player's current location.
MUST have targetted a Player/NPC/Mob for this to work.
/mn -scale [0.5 - 1.5]
The size of MapNotes Menus and Frames are now fixed no matter what the scale of the World Map or other AddOn Map being used.
This command can be used to change the default size of MapNotes Menus and Frames if the user finds it too small or large.
The default value is 0.7
Therefore "/mn -scale 1.0" will make the Menus and Frames appear larger than they do by default.
/mn -undelete
Will undelete the last deleted MapNote.
IMPORTANT NOTE ON THE IMPORT FUNCTIONS BELOW
All of the functions below are mainly designed for people who have just installed MapNotes (Fan's Update). If you have been using this version of MapNotes for some time already, and have your own notes, then these functions may overwrite your existing notes. YOU HAVE BEEN WARNED.
/script MapNotes_ImportCarto()
NOTE: only works with English localisation currently
If you want to move from Cartographer 2 to MapNotes, then log in to the game with both AddOns enabled, ust the above command, after which you will receive notification in the chat window on how many notes have been imported.
/MapNotes_Import_MetaMap
If you want to move from MetaMapNotes to MapNotes, then log in to the game with both AddOns enabled, use the above command, after which you will receive notification in the chat window on how many notes have been imported.
/MapNotes_Import_AlphaMap
If you have AlphaMap installed, and want to convert the in-built Instance and World Boss notes in to MapNotes notes, then use the above command, and you will see a message in the chat window informing you of how many notes have been imported in to MapNotes.
This does NOT import Battleground notes by default, as AlphaMap's in built Battleground functionality works best without MapNotes overlaying the BG Objectives.
NOTE: You don't have to import notes from AlphaMap, to make MapNotes on AlphaMap Instance/Battleground/WorldBoss maps. You can create any notes you like manually.
/MapNotes_Import_AlphaMapBG
As mentioned above, the basic "/MapNotes_Import_AlphaMap" command does not import Battleground notes by default. If you do want to import AlphaMap Battlegournd map notes, then use this command to do so.
/MapNotes_Import_CTMapMod
If you want to move from using CTMapMod to MapNotes (Fan's Update), then log in to the game with both AddOns enabled, use the above command, after which you will receive notification in the chat window on how many notes have been imported; Then log out, and disable CTMapMod.
[Key Bindings]
==============
QuickNote/TargetNote
--------------------
Creates a quicknote at the Player's current location if the Player has no target.
If the Player does have a target, then it will create a note for that target at the Player's current location.
-OR CLICK MINIMAP COORDINATES-
If you are NOT targetting anything, then ALT-Left-Click on the Minimap Coordinates to create a QuickNote.
If you are targetting something, then ALT-Left-Click to create a Target note with details about the current target at the PLAYER'S current location - you will be warned if you are too near to an existing note to create a new note.
(Slash Command "/mn -t" also available)
TargetNote/MergeNote
--------------------
Creates a note for the Player's target at the Player's current location.
OR Merges the details for the Player's current target in to a Map Note that has already been created at the Player's current location.
MUST have targetted a Player/NPC/Mob for this to work.
-OR CLICK MINIMAP COORDINATES-
If you are targetting something, then you may also ALT-Right-Click on the Minimap Coordinates if you wish to create a note for your Target at the PLAYER'S current location. However, if a MapNote already exists at Player's location, then the details will be merged with the existing note.
(Slash Command "/mn -m" also available)
[Fast Note Creation/Editing/Deleting]
=====================================
- <Control>+<Alt>+Right-click on a MAP/FRAME to create a Quicknote at that point
- <Control>+<Alt>+Right-click on a NOTE to quickly go to the note Editing Frame
- <Control>+<Alt>+Left-clicking to drag NOTES to new positions
- <Alt>+Right-click on a NOTE to toggle it as a Minimap note
- <Alt>+<Shift>+DOUBLE Right-click on a note to quickly delete it.
- <Control>+<Shift>+Right-click will create a temporary blue Group note on a map
If created on a World map, then it will also be displayed in the Minimap for you to track
If in a Raid group, then the note will be shared with other Raid members who have MapNotes installed
Otherwise, if in a Party, then the note will be shared with the Party members who have MapNotes installed
Otherwise, its just your own quick temporary marker

Re: Need help
Mmm, I did make a change in this area, connected to better MobMap & AlphaMap support. In previous versions of MapNotes you had to hold down the Control key for a permanent note, or the Alt key for a temporary note in order to create these markers, but now a temporary Thottbott marker will be created without the Alt key being held down.
Lightheaded has support for MapNotes Mininote creation in the same way that it has for Carto and TomTom, but as I mention above, you had to also hold down a 'special' key to choose whether you wanted a permanent MapNote or a temporary one, but now you do NOT, and a temporary MapNote is created by default. So, it sounds like Lightheaded is expecting Carto & TomTom & MapNotes to be mutually exclusive and is executing any & all of them that are present when you ask for a Waypoint. I will ask Cladhaire to make a slight change so that a MapNotes Mininote is not requested if either Carto or TomTom are present Edit: Cladhaire is having a look, but not sure when they'll have time. In the mean time, as long as the marker is just the Thottbott marker, then it is temporary and only one is allowed, so you won't have LOADS of new MapNotes - just ignore it (?) Remember, if you do want to create a permanent MapNote, then hold down the Control key when you use Lightheaded to make a WayPoint...
